Michigan Senate candidate deleted Thanksgiving tweet calling for Indigenous reparations: report
Michigan Senate candidate Abdul El-Sayed deleted a tweet from 2019 that called for reparations for Indigenous people on Thanksgiving. The tweet highlighted the historical injustices faced by Indigenous communities and suggested that the country owes more than just thanks. El-Sayed has also faced scrutiny for other deleted posts related to social justice issues.
- ▪Abdul El-Sayed deleted a Thanksgiving tweet from 2019 calling for reparations for Indigenous people.
- ▪In the tweet, he noted the systematic annihilation of Indigenous Peoples and their ongoing struggles.
- ▪El-Sayed has previously discussed the importance of reparations for both Black and Indigenous communities.
